I have a one year old laptop computer with Windows XP operating system. I know I have some sort of java software because when I open up Baseball Cafe I can see javascript working on the bottom left corner where it says Done now that everything is loaded. Anyway in Yahoo where you click to check your system for live drafts it says my system test was unsuccessful. It says I need to download javascript software from Sun Systems. So I go and download the free software from the link. When I come back the Yahoo league page loads really slow and at the bottom left of my computer screen where it now says Done has a message that says Error on Page. I have a family computer that is older and one that I did not need to download any java software on that passes the Yahoo Live Draft Systems Test.
One other thing when I click on the Java Download the Java page says "This site might require Active X control J2SE Runtime Enviroment 5.0 Update 6." When I cllick on the download now button it says I need to download the Active X control so I do and continue with the download. When I get done I verify my installation and it verifies that I have downloaded the latest version of Java. I have Java Runtime Version 1.5.0_11.
Any ideas on why I am having Java problems or why I need to download any Java software.
I was not able to do a CBS live draft on my laptop but was able with the older family desktop.
What the heck is going on? My draft is in a week and I really need to be able to draft on the laptop.
Thanks. I'm really at a loss.
